K2 is building the largest and highest-power satellites ever flown, unlocking performance levels previously out of reach across every orbit. Backed by over $1 billion in total funding from leading investors including Altimeter Capital, ICONIQ, Kleiner Perkins, Lightspeed Venture Partners, Redpoint Ventures, and T. Rowe Price — and with over $1 billion in signed contracts across commercial and US government customers, we're mass-producing the highest-power satellite platforms ever built for missions from LEO to deep space.
The rise of heavy-lift launch vehicles is shifting the industry from an era of mass constraint to one of mass abundance, and we believe this new era demands a fundamentally different class of spacecraft. Engineered to survive the harshest radiation environments and to fully capitalize on today's and tomorrow's massive rockets, K2 satellites deliver unmatched capability at constellation scale and across multiple orbits.
With multiple launches in 2027 and plans to scale to 100 satellites a year, we're Building Bigger — helping develop the solar system and build toward a Kardashev Type II (K2) civilization. The Role
We’re looking for a stellar GNC Intern to join our team for a 3 month internship. Working closely with our GNC engineers, you will be responsible for developing models in our in-house 6 DoF simulation, testing and developing GNC algorithms for attitude and orbit control to support spacecraft operations, supporting actual on-orbit operations of spacecraft, and assisting in the verification and validation of space-grade flight software. K2 Space is a highly collaborative environment, and our interns will be encouraged to work with mentors and other team members to execute complex projects while maintaining a significant level of ownership and autonomy.
Responsibilities
- Work with other engineers to develop a novel high-level vehicle architecture
- Develop novel algorithms for precise pointing, state estimation, orbit transfer, mission design, and station-keeping of very large structures in earth orbit and beyond
- Test these novel algorithms in unit testing and an integrated simulation and HITL environment
- Develop models and simulations for high fidelity spacecraft actuators, sensors, and dynamics
- Support actuator and sensor hardware trades for K2’s next generation spacecraft
